js单选按钮选中
(2018-11-28 10:55:51)分类: JQUERY/JS(7/26) |
$("input[type='radio'][name='doc_pass_"+docexpertid+"'][value='"+doc_pass+"']").attr("checked","checked");
控制单选按钮不选中
$("input[type='radio'][name='doc_pass']").click(function(){
var vvv = $(this).val();
if(vvv>0){
$("input[type='radio'][name='value_9'][value='4']").attr('checked',false);
$("input[type='radio'][name='value_9'][value='3']").attr('checked',false);
$("input[type='radio'][name='value_9'][value='2']").attr('checked',false);
$("input[type='radio'][name='value_9'][value='1']").attr('checked',false);
}
});
以上代码经常不行,修改成以下代码即可(attr改成prop)
var all1 = parseInt($('#value_13').val());
var index1 = 0;
if(all1>=85){index1=1;}else if(all1>=70 &&
all1<=84){index1=2;}
else if(all1>=60 && all1<=69){index1=3;}else
if(all1<=59){index1=4;}
$("input[type='radio'][name='value_14'][value='1']").prop("checked",false);
$("input[type='radio'][name='value_14'][value='2']").prop("checked",false);
$("input[type='radio'][name='value_14'][value='3']").prop("checked",false);
$("input[type='radio'][name='value_14'][value='4']").prop("checked",false);
if(index1>0){
$("input[type='radio'][name='value_14'][value='"+index1+"']").prop("checked","checked");
}
前一篇:WIN7下IIS的配置